What is bid form for business

The Bid Form for Business Services is a purchase order template used by businesses to submit bids for contracts in professional and consulting services.

Comprehensive Guide to bid form for business

What is the Bid Form for Business Services?

The Bid Form serves as a crucial document in the bidding process for contracts, allowing businesses and consultants to submit their proposals effectively. This form not only defines the submission structure but also emphasizes the importance of presenting detailed and organized bids. It is applicable in various scenarios, including service contracts and project proposals, ensuring that bidders meet the requirements set forth by the contracting agency.
With the bid form template, service providers can streamline the process, making it easier to communicate their offerings and price structures. This is essential for fostering competitive bidding and enhancing the chances of contract approval.

Purpose and Benefits of the Bid Form for Business Services

The primary purpose of the Bid Form is to facilitate the bidding process by collecting comprehensive information from bidders. By using this structured form, businesses can streamline their submissions, reducing potential mistakes and misunderstandings. The form enhances organization and clarity, allowing evaluators to review bids more efficiently.
Among the many benefits, a service bid form improves information accuracy, which is vital for companies aiming to secure contracts. This clarity can set bidders apart in competitive tendering environments, making the bid form an essential tool for success.

Common Errors and How to Avoid Them When Filling Out the Bid Form

Bidders should be vigilant about the common errors that can arise during the completion of the Bid Form. Frequently encountered mistakes include:
  • Incomplete fields that can lead to rejection of the bid
  • Misinterpreting the requirements outlined in the instructions
  • Failing to double-check documentation before submission
To prevent these errors, careful review and validation of entries are crucial. This practice ensures compliance with the form's requirements and increases the chances of a successful submission.

Submission Methods and Delivery for the Bid Form for Business Services

Once the Bid Form is completed, it must be submitted correctly. Available submission methods include:
  • Online submission via pdfFiller
  • Mailing the hard copy to the appropriate address
  • In-person delivery to designated contract officers
It is essential to check any accompanying documents or fees that may be required during submission. After sending the bid, bidders should confirm receipt to ensure their proposal is considered.

What Happens After You Submit the Bid Form for Business Services?

After submission, bidders enter the review and processing phase of their proposals. It is important to be aware of the following:
  • The typical timeline for reviews varies by organization
  • Some bids may require follow-up actions or additional information
  • Bidders can check the status of their submissions through specified communication channels
Understanding this process helps bidders maintain appropriate expectations and stay engaged with contracting agencies throughout the evaluation period.
